Join leading surgeons, engineers, and innovators for a day of immersive presentations and hands-on training. It will not only highlight breakthroughs in cardiovascular surgery, biomedical engineering, and medical simulations, but also foster interdisciplinary collaborations that drive innovation in preoperative planning, patient-specific outcomes, and training and simulation.
